			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="intro">Social media can be a valuable marketing tool, but it can be daunting to get started. We wanted to help you by answering some common questions.</p>
<h2>What exactly is social media?</h2>
<p><a href="http://www.alberon.co.uk/news/2011/08/24/choosing-the-right-social-media/soc-media" rel="attachment wp-att-1398"><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-1398" title="Social media" src="http://www.alberon.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2011/08/soc-media.jpg" alt="" width="150" height="150" /></a>Social media is a term given to websites that enable and promote communication between large groups of people. This includes social networks like <strong>Facebook, Twitter, LinkedIn, Google+ and YouTube</strong>, amongst others.</p>
<p>Social media is a modern marketing approach &#8211; an inexpensive way to reach a large audience over the internet. You can <strong>target your ideal audience</strong>, and then build relationships through social networks and your website by interacting directly with them.</p>
<p><span id="more-1839"></span></p>
<p>Social networks can be used as a <strong>lead generation tool</strong>. This is typically done by linking to relevant content on your website, e.g. a news article, discussion forum or blog post. From there you can use a call to action to encourage them to sign up for a newsletter, so you can contact them regularly, or directly purchase a product or service you provide.</p>
<p>As well as providing content, <strong>social networks are a great place to listen</strong>. By monitoring keywords within your industry, you can identify key influencers and people who are having problems. If you respond to their problem with a solution, they could end up becoming a customer of yours. You should also monitor your company’s name to see what others are saying about you or your products.</p>
<h2>Is social media for everyone?</h2>
<p>The short answer is no, social media is not right for all businesses. You will need to consider your marketing strategies and <strong>identify where your target audience is</strong> &#8211; if they don’t use social networks you won’t reach anyone by having a presence on those networks.</p>
<h2>Why do some companies put off adopting social media?</h2>
<p>Social media is often seen as a place where people post “I’m having a cup of tea” updates, so some businesses can’t see how social media can work for them. That may have been true when Facebook and Twitter first started, but they have moved on since then. More and more companies are using social media because you can create massive engagement by posting updates that <strong>talk to their audience, not just about themselves</strong>. As your audience interacts with you, they become more trusting of you, your brand appears more human, and they become more likely to purchase a product or service from you.</p>
<p>Another common issue is the fear of people posting a negative comment about your company. This is always a possibility however, and <strong>by being on the social network you can respond quickly</strong> to those comments. For example, you can reply to their negative post saying “We’re sorry you’re having problems, email us at support@example.com and we will do our best to help”, or you can answer the complaint publicly so other people can see the solution too. This boosts the confidence of the person complaining about your product or service because you have listened to them. It also shows everyone else that you support your customers.</p>
<h2>How much will it cost?</h2>
<p>At a minimum, social media marketing will <strong>cost you some of your time</strong>. If you employ a marketing team, that time is already factored into your expenses, however if you are a smaller team or individual and don’t have a marketing team you will need to identify how much your time is worth.</p>
<p>Typically, you would spend about <strong>30 minutes to an hour each day</strong> on social media; however this can be split up throughout the day, and can easily fit within gaps in meetings, or gaps in your everyday work load. The content creation part is a little longer &#8211; this can take between <strong>1 – 3 hours per article</strong>, depending on how quick you are at generating the content and how much research is required. You would normally look at creating <strong>one article each week</strong>.</p>
<p>As always, there is additional time required when you are first setting up your social media, due to the learning curve. However, with some guidance and a suitable plan in place this time can be reduced.</p>
<h2>How do you measure the return of investment (ROI)?</h2>
<p>There are tools available that can be used to monitor your social media. For example, HootSuite is a system that allows you to monitor all of your social networks. It can also be integrated with Google Analytics, which allows you to <strong>identify how many leads are coming from each social network</strong> to your website. Sprout Social is another example &#8211; it has a higher price, but it provides more data than HootSuite.</p>
<p>In terms of the traditional sales funnel, you can track people at every step of the process. You can identify how many people entered the top of the funnel via your social media accounts, down to how many of those users completed a goal (e.g. completed a signup form on your website or purchased a product).</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="intro">In May last year a new law came into effect that requires all websites to get consent from the user before using cookies. In December the Information Commissioner&#8217;s Office (ICO) issued further guidance, which you must comply with by May 2012.</p>
<h2>What are cookies?</h2>
<p>Cookies are used by websites to remember information about you. The most common uses of them are:</p>
<ul>
<li>To remember what you&#8217;ve added to your shopping basket</li>
<li>To remember who is logged into the website</li>
<li>To monitor how you use a website</li>
</ul>
<p><span id="more-1730"></span></p>
<h2>What does the new law say?</h2>
<p>You must now get <em>explicit consent</em> from the user before you may use cookies &#8211; simply having a privacy policy is no longer good enough.</p>
<p>In addition, you must ensure that the user understands exactly what they are agreeing to by giving them clear information about what cookies are and how you use them.</p>
<h2>Why was this law passed?</h2>
<p>The aim of the law is to make people more aware of the privacy implications of cookies, to give users an informed choice, and to prevent websites tracking users without their knowledge.</p>
<h2>Who does the law affect?</h2>
<p>This law affects all websites that use cookies for any reason. Since almost all websites use cookies in some way, this probably includes you!</p>
<p>Even if you have a simple, static website but you use Google Analytics it affects you, since Google Analytics uses cookies. The law makes it <em>your</em> responsibility (not just Google&#8217;s) to comply.</p>
<h2>How long do we have to comply with it?</h2>
<p>The ICO has given us until May 2012 before they will start enforcing the law.</p>
<p>However, they have made it clear that they expect to see progress being made well before then because it could take some months to achieve compliance &#8211; so you should act now.</p>
<h2>What do you need to do?</h2>
<p>The ICO has laid out clear steps it expects you to go through:</p>
<ol>
<li>Conduct an audit to check what cookies your website uses and what they&#8217;re used for.</li>
<li>Assess how intrusive your use of each cookie is to the user&#8217;s privacy, so you can prioritise fixing the intrusive ones.</li>
<li>Implement any necessary technical changes to ensure you have consent to use cookies.</li>
</ol>
<h2>What will happen if you don&#8217;t?</h2>
<p>The maximum penalty for not complying with the law is £500,000 for a serious breach, but that would only be given in extreme cases.</p>
<p>The ICO has made it clear that their response to any complaint will be proportional to (1) how intrusive the cookies are, and (2) how much effort you have made towards complying with the law.</p>
<p>In other words, they will probably go after the biggest and worst offenders first, but if they receive a complaint about your website you must be able to show that you haven&#8217;t ignored the new law completely!</p>
